'Train' for life's journeys 2.0 Semi Final

Date: 18/05/2025

 

Four S3 students have reached the Top 8 of MTR Train for Life's Journey 2.0 "Disability Inclusion" track, a competition organized by MTR and MakerBay Foundation. Their innovative project focuses on enhancing the wheelchair area of MTR trains, aiming to reduce travel time and significantly improve the experience for wheelchair passengers.

To refine their design, the students visited the Delightful Integrated Vocational Rehabilitation Services Centre, gathering firsthand insights and feedback from users. They also held online meetings with MTR mentors, leveraging expert guidance to further develop their ideas. This collaborative approach has allowed them to receive immediate feedback and suggestions, directly informing their design modifications for a more inclusive and efficient MTR journey.
